OSH ACT of 1970 Section (5)(a)(1): The employer did not furnish employment and a place of employment which were free from recognized hazards that were causing or likely to cause death or serious physical harm to employees in that employees were exposed to struck-by and caught-between hazards:  On or about June 6, 2023, at 450 West 27th Street, Hialeah, Florida, employees were exposed to caught-between hazards due to workers operating forklifts with an unrepaired seatbelt assembly.

29 CFR  1910.178(p)(1): Powered industrial truck(s) found to be in need of repair, defective, or in any way unsafe had not been  taken out of service until restored to safe operating condition:   On or about June 6, 2023, at 450 West 27th Street, Hialeah, Florida, employees were exposed to caught-between hazards due to workers operating forklifts with a defective seatbelt assembly.

29 CFR  1910.212(a)(2): Guard(s) on machine(s) were not affixed to the machine or secured elsewhere when attachment to the machine was not possible:   On or about  May 31, 2023, at 450 West 27th Street, Miami, Florida, employees were exposed to amputation hazards while using an electronic belt cutting machine that lacked machine guarding.

29 CFR  1910.37(b)(4): Signs were not posted along the exit access indicating the direction of travel to the nearest exit and exit discharge when the direction of travel to the exit or exit discharge was not immediately apparent:   On or about  June 6, 2023, at 450 West 27th Street, Miami, Florida, employees were exposed to a fire hazard due to the lack of an exit sign indicating which direction to exit the warehouse.
